Kalshi: Democrats 61% for 2028 White House, Rubio hits 19% high

Published May 9, 2026Updated 82d ago

Prediction market Kalshi is showing record-level pricing across multiple political markets. As of this week, the platform gives Democrats a 61% implied chance of winning the 2028 presidential election, according to an OregonLive report. By May 6, Marco Rubio had hit a new high of 19% for the Republican nomination on Kalshi, and by early Sunday, Kalshi posted on X that Rubio had tied with JD Vance for the 2028 presidency — the post drew 930 likes and 137 replies. Separately, traders are pricing Democratic chances to win the US House at 74%, a record high that a Facebook post framed as a reaction to Trump. Kalshi did not specify exact probabilities or volume for the Rubio-Vance tie in its social post.

Why this matters?

Kalshi's official X account is now treating price-point milestones as breaking news events, a content strategy that Polymarket cannot legally replicate for U.S. users; any CFTC review of that practice could rewrite how regulated exchanges broadcast live odds.
